Job description

Join NorthBridge Global as a Senior Talent Management Specialist in Singapore. This is a strategic, business-focused role dedicated to shaping leadership development, performance management, and succession planning across our fast-growing teams. You will partner with executives to translate business strategy into people programs that attract, develop, and retain top talent.

We seek a data-driven, collaborative leader who blends HR science with pragmatic execution to build an enduring leadership bench and a culture of high performance.

Responsibility

  • Lead design and execution of the organization's talent management strategy aligned with business goals and culture.
  • Own the performance management lifecycle, including goal setting, calibration, feedback, and development planning.
  • Develop and implement leadership development, coaching, and mentoring programs; drive succession planning for critical roles.
  • Collaborate with HR and business leaders to identify high-potential talent and optimize retention strategies.
  • Develop competency models, career paths, and learning opportunities that accelerate internal mobility.
  • Analyze talent metrics (retention, succession readiness, internal mobility) and present insights to C-suite and HR leadership.
  • Partner on workforce planning, DEI initiatives, and change management to support strategic goals.

Qualification

  • Bachelor's degree in HR, Business, or related field; Master’s preferred.
  • Minimum 6-8 years in talent management or related HR functions, preferably in tech or fast-growth environments.
  • Proven track record in leadership development, succession planning, and performance management.
  • Strong data-driven mindset with experience in HR analytics and reporting (e.g., dashboards, KPIs).
  • Excellent communication, facilitation, coaching, and influencing skills with diverse stakeholders.
  • Experience with HRIS systems (Workday, SAP SuccessFactors) and talent modeling tools.
  • Demonstrated ability to drive DEI initiatives and foster inclusive leadership.
  • Change management and project management capabilities; fast-paced, collaborative environment.
